#bbcd02 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#bbcd02 is composed of 73.3% red, 80.4%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 8.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 99%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 65.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.1% and a lightness of 40.6%. #bbcd02 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ff04 with #779b00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c00.

#bbcd02 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#bbcd02 has RGB values of R:187, G:205,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0.09, M:0, Y:0.99,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 12307714.

Shades and Tints of #bbcd02
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0b00 is the darkest color, while #fefff6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#bbcd02
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c6d62 is the less saturated color, while #bbcd02 is the most saturated one.
